SUMMARY

The Warehouse Coordinator will oversee the warehouse's day-to-day operations, ensure efficient workflow, and maintain accurate inventory records.

This role requires strong attention to detail, excellent organizational skills, and the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S

  • Kitting all raw materials to be used in production orders based on work order requirements and issuing materials towards jobs using SAP to maintain accurate inventory levels and lose control.
  • Unpacking material upon arrival.
  • Ensuring physical counts match with packing slips.
  • Verifies miscellaneous paperwork for lot traceability.
  • Ensures the prompt and accurate stocking of materials upon receipt.
  • Using SAP, inventory variance investigations are performed while working with other departments or team members to identify and correct issues.
  • Ensure inventory storage areas are labeled and organized.
  • Examine work order requirements to determine required parts and materials.
  • High degree of accuracy in pulling correct material, counting parts, measuring / cutting material
  • Accurately track and record all scrap materials.
  • Interact with other departments to resolve work order discrepancies as needed.
  • Ensuring the utilization of FIFO and maintaining lot control
  • Ensure company standard work practices and procedures are followed.
  • Maintain orderly, clean, and safe work areas and promote 5S practices.
  • Must be a good problem solver.
  • Regular and predictable on-site attendance.
  • Other duties as required in support of the department and the company*

PHYSICAL DEMANDS

The employee will regularly engage in activities such as using hands to finger, handle, or feel and communicating verbally.

Additionally, the employee will frequently need to reach with hands and arms while standing and walking as part of the role.

Occasional lifting and movement of objects weighing up to fifty (50) pounds and using a ladder may be required. This position also demands specific vision capabilities, including close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.

According to ADA regulations, reasonable accommodation will be provided to ensure that individuals with disabilities can perform the job's essential functions.

WORK ENVIRONMENT

A work environment in a plant is the physical and social setting where goods production occurs. Depending on the type of product, process, and plant, the work environment may vary in terms of noise, temperature, safety, and demand.

Common characteristics of a work environment in a plant are the use of machinery and exposure to hazards such as chemicals, heat, dust, or noise, with a culture of teamwork, communication, and continuous improvement.

PERSONAL PROTECTIVE EQUIPMENT REQUIREMENTS

  • ASTM F 2412 2005, ANSI Z41 1999, or ANSI Z41 1991 rated safety toe shoes in specific areas.
  • Clear ANSI safety-rated glasses in specific areas.
  • Hearing protection in specific locations.
  • Ability to compile with JSA in specific areas.
